Whitley Gym Weight Room

The weight room renovation project in of Whitley Gymnasium was completed in June of 2015, which included new flooring, new lighting, new Hammer Strength weight equipment and an area dedicated for speed and agility drill training.
 
Rubber Flooring Systems, Inc. of Kemah, Texas installed the new AktivProâ„¢ rubber floor over an additional six to eight inches of concrete that was poured to reinforce the floor during workouts. The reinforced area is covered by 14 new inlaid platforms.
 
The new flooring is accented with the Lion head logo along and four ladders for speed drills.  There is also an area for the broad jump for NFL testing and an additional 40 yards of turf installed for speed training.
 
Along with the flooring, all new fluorescent lighting was installed to help brighten the gym. The overall look and design of Whitley Gym was not the only thing renovated, the department also overhauled all the weight room equipment and dumbbells to be used by getting new Hammer Strength equipment. The total cost of the renovation was just over $250,000.  
 
Whitley Gymnasium was originally built in 1935. Whitley Gym has been home to many athletic activities over the years. It currently houses the weight room, football offices, football film and meeting rooms, and a dance studio.Â
